## Build Provenance: ScanBridge Barcode Integration

For the weekly eng sync: every ScanBridge artifact that ships the barcode scanner integration must carry verifiable provenance. The Lanternworks build farm signs each artifact at compile time, records the dependency snapshot, and stores attestations in the Keelhaus registry. Reviewers should confirm the attestation chain matches the tagged commit before approving promotion to staging. The current attested build is identified by the token below.

pipeline stamp: htk31_3c6b63a1fd55b8745625d3b6ce9c5fc

INTERNAL MEMO — Facilities

Heads up: the pallet of recalled VoltBee chargers is finally boxed and shrink-wrapped in the loading bay. Please don't let anyone 'borrow' units off it — they're going back to the supplier as-is. Kerrin from Goods-In has the manifest. Pickup is booked for Friday morning. The confidential hand-over instruction for the courier is below.

dispatch memo: the sorius tamius courier leaves the praeth ledger at gate 4873 under passcode 928014

**Building Access: Bike Cage & Parking Gates**

Quick one for team assistants at Holloway Green: the bike cage sits behind the west parking gate, next to the EV chargers. Both gates run on the same system, so one code does the lot. Gates auto-close after 30 seconds, so don't dawdle. Visitors' bikes go on the outdoor racks, not the cage. To open the gates, punch in the code below.

door code, tawef-bahof: bdg-LMFWZ-8